Oviedo High School names new baseball coach

Jason Foss to replace Harold Hitt, who abruptly resigned

OVIEDO, Fla. – Oviedo High School has a new baseball coach.

Players and their parents were told Wednesday night that assistant coach Jason Foss will replace Harold Hitt, who abruptly resigned after an investigation by the Seminole County School Board.

It's not known why Hitt stepped down.  The school district said it will release its findings on Monday. 

Hitt remains a physical education teacher at Oviedo High.

Oviedo High School recently won the state baseball championship for its division.
